我有一个应用程序在启动时是“皮肤化”的。这个想法是它查看服务器并加载多个图形以供显示。然后它通过一系列 Activity 。我不希望它必须继续访问艺术服务器,但是,每次涉及到 Activity 1 时。我希望能够存储图像,直到用户手动单击“刷新艺术”按钮.
我已经解决了这个问题的每个部分(下载、显示、在 SharedPreferences 中存储其他数据位),但我不知道在哪里保存这些图像。它们不需要对任何其他应用程序可用,我只想从应用程序的一次运行到下一次运行都可以访问它们,直到用户手动刷新它们。
TIA。
最佳答案
您可以将它们缓存在 sdcard 上。
关于android - 如何在 Android 中存储 JPG 文件以备后用?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4832977/